The Central Information Commission (CIC) has directed the Income Tax Department to disclose 'generic details of the net taxable income/gross income' of an estranged husband to his wife for pursuing maintenance proceedings. The commission stated that such information cannot be denied on privacy grounds in matrimonial disputes.

Benchmark stock indices Sensex and Nifty dived sharply by nearly 2 per cent on Sunday after Finance Minister Nirmala Sitharaman proposed a hike in the Securities Transaction Tax (STT) on derivatives. Reversing the early gains, the 30-share BSE Sensex plunged sharply by 2,370.36 points or 2.88 per cent to slide below the 80,000-mark at 79,899.42 in afternoon trade as the finance minister announced a hike in STT on futures contracts to 0.05 per cent from the current 0.02 per cent.
